Transaction 3dde24ebf8c5f025d0fbde01bf33b0e44f8aaf9e2a34078e1e37036c41529d89

block
16f690196dc21bed3918d7466c422b7b0e858c48053a967407ceb34f4d43eba7

1 Input

2 Outputs